
Reinventing the Filipino: Sense of Being & Becoming by Arnold Molina Azurin
Share this Product
With 'Reinventing the Filipino,' Arnold Molina Azurin stakes his claim to stand along-side social scientists who have, since the 1960s, disrupted orthodoxy by probing the "identity of the Filipino" under the light of a new insight or theory. The collection of essays staggers the mind of the reader, even of one fairly familiar with the author's concerns and angle of vision. The range of subject matter and the keenness of intellect trained upon a breathtaking variety of topics and issues, guarantee lively reading not only for academics, but for the general readers as well...
